How Do Different Spark Plug Types Affect E36 M3 Performance?

Different spark plug types affect E36 M3 performance by influencing fuel combustion, engine efficiency, and overall vehicle responsiveness. The factors that come into play include heat range, electrode material, and design.

  • Heat range: Spark plugs have different temperature ratings. A colder plug can dissipate heat better, making it suitable for high-performance conditions, while a hotter plug retains heat, enhancing combustion efficiency. Choosing the right heat range affects how well the spark plug can ignite the air-fuel mixture. An incorrect selection can either lead to misfires or excessive spark plug wear.

  • Electrode material: Spark plugs can have various electrode materials such as copper, platinum, or iridium. Copper plugs offer good conductivity and are typically cost-effective but wear out quickly. Platinum plugs have a longer lifespan and provide stable performance under moderate conditions. Iridium plugs, while more expensive, offer enhanced durability and better performance at high RPMs. Research by Lee et al. (2020) highlighted that iridium spark plugs could improve engine efficiency by up to 10%.

  • Design: The design of the spark plug affects the ignition process. Features like multiple ground electrodes or special insulator configurations can create more effective spark paths. This configuration enhances ignition reliability and can contribute to smoother engine performance. Studies by Zhang et al. (2019) indicated that spark plug design innovations could reduce emissions by improving combustion efficiency.

  • Gap size: The gap between the center and ground electrode is crucial for spark generation. A larger gap can enhance power output but may require higher ignition voltage, which can strain the ignition system. A study conducted by the Journal of Automotive Engineering in 2021 found that maintaining an optimal gap size improves fuel combustion and engine response.

In summary, choosing the appropriate spark plug type for the E36 M3 can significantly affect performance parameters, including power output, fuel efficiency, and engine longevity.

How Do Spark Plug Heat Ratings Impact E36 M3 Engine Efficiency?

Spark plug heat ratings significantly impact the engine efficiency of the E36 M3 by influencing combustion temperature, fuel ignitability, and engine longevity. Understanding these effects can optimize engine performance.

  • Heat range: Spark plugs have a heat range that indicates how quickly they dissipate heat. A lower heat rating retains more heat, while a higher rating releases heat faster. Using the appropriate heat range for the E36 M3 ensures optimal combustion temperature, which affects fuel efficiency and overall engine performance.
  • Combustion temperature: Effective heat dissipation helps achieve a stable combustion temperature. If the temperature is too high, it can lead to pre-ignition, causing knocking and engine damage. Conversely, too low a temperature can result in fouling, where unburned fuel accumulates on the plug. The right spark plug heat rating helps maintain the ideal combustion conditions for the E36 M3.
  • Fuel ignitability: The correct spark plug heat rating affects the ignition of fuel-air mixtures. A spark plug that runs too cold may not ignite the fuel efficiently, leading to incomplete combustion. For the E36 M3, optimal ignition timing and complete combustion improve power output and reduce emissions.
  • Engine longevity: Proper heat management prevents excessive wear and tear on engine components. An appropriate heat rating can extend the life of both the spark plugs and engine parts, such as valves and pistons. This leads to decreased maintenance costs and improved reliability over time.

How Often Should Spark Plugs Be Replaced in an E36 M3?

Spark plugs in an E36 M3 should typically be replaced every 30,000 to 60,000 miles. This range depends on various factors. These factors include driving conditions, maintenance habits, and the type of spark plugs used. For instance, iridium spark plugs may last longer than standard copper ones. Regular inspection of spark plugs helps ensure optimal engine performance. If you notice engine misfires, poor fuel economy, or difficulty starting, it’s advisable to check the spark plugs sooner.

How Can You Properly Install Spark Plugs in an E36 M3 for Optimal Performance?

To properly install spark plugs in an E36 M3 for optimal performance, ensure you follow the correct steps for preparation, installation, and torque requirements.

  1. Preparation: Gather the required tools and materials. You will need the proper spark plugs, a spark plug socket, a ratchet wrench, torque wrench, and anti-seize lubricant. Check the owner’s manual for the correct spark plug model and gap setting.

  2. Removing Old Spark Plugs: Start by disconnecting the battery to prevent any electrical issues. Remove the ignition coil or wires connected to the existing spark plugs. Carefully unscrew the old spark plugs using the spark plug socket and ratchet wrench. Inspect them for wear, which indicates engine performance and condition.

  3. Cleaning the Spark Plug Holes: Before installing new plugs, clean the spark plug holes to remove any debris or carbon deposits. Use a clean rag or compressed air to ensure no dirt contaminates the installation process. This helps establish a solid seal when new plugs are installed.

  4. Applying Anti-Seize: Apply a small amount of anti-seize lubricant to the threads of the new spark plugs. This helps prevent the plugs from seizing in the cylinder head over time. Be cautious not to get any lubricant on the electrode or insulator.

  5. Installing New Spark Plugs: Carefully insert the new spark plugs into the spark plug holes by hand to avoid cross-threading. Use the spark plug socket and ratchet to tighten them.

  6. Torque Specifications: Use a torque wrench to tighten the spark plugs to the manufacturer’s specified torque. For the E36 M3, this is typically around 18 lb-ft (24 Nm). Checking this torque ensures proper sealing and reduces the risk of damage to the engine.

  7. Reconnecting Components: Reattach the ignition coils or spark plug wires to the new spark plugs. Make sure all connections are secure. Finally, reconnect the battery and check for proper engine operation.

Following these steps will ensure optimal performance and longevity of your E36 M3’s engine. Properly installed spark plugs contribute to improved fuel economy, better ignition, and smoother engine operation.
